What type of mulch is best for my garden in Ironton?

The best type of mulch depends on your specific needs, aesthetic preferences, and the plants you're mulching. Organic mulches like shredded hardwood are excellent for enriching soil, while inorganic options like river rock are great for permanent areas. Factors like plant water needs and sun exposure play a role in this decision.

When is the best time to plant new shrubs or trees in MO?

For most shrubs and trees in MO, the cooler months of fall and early spring are generally ideal. This allows plants to establish their root systems without the stress of extreme temperatures.

How often should I refresh my mulch?

Organic mulches typically need to be refreshed annually or biannually to maintain a consistent 2-4 inch depth. Maintaining proper mulch depth is key for weed control and moisture retention.
